The Northern Inland Academy of Sport is searching for participants in their 2009 Rugby Talent Development Program.

The NIAS exists to identify and develop young talented athletes and provides a pathway to higher representative levels. It provides access to skill enhancement, sports science and personal development through balanced high performance talent development programs.
The 2009 Rugby Talent Identification Development Program is open to athletes turning 14-16 in 2009, reside in the northern inland region* and are members of an affiliated club or association (or be willing to join).
Successful applicants will be invited to participate in the program which will run for 12 months, and must attend all scheduled events and activities.

* the northern inland region is bounded by Ebor to the east, Tenterfield to the north, Coonabarabran in the west and Quirindi in the south.
